Discussion Overview
The discussion revolves around isolating the variable C in the equation for calculating belt length based on pulley sizes and the distance between their centers. Participants are exploring algebraic manipulation and the application of the quadratic formula to reformulate the equation.

Main Points Raised
- One participant expresses difficulty in isolating C from the equation L=2C+∏ (D+d)/2 + (D-d)^2/4C.
- Another suggests multiplying through by C to form a quadratic equation in C.
- A participant questions the multiplication process, specifically regarding the treatment of terms in the equation.
- Clarifications are provided about how multiplying by C affects the equation, particularly regarding terms in the denominator.
- Some participants discuss the quadratic formula as a method to solve the resulting equation.
